Water balanceWith the test results and meteorological data, the water balance the <strong>Lubna</strong> <strong>landfill</strong> has beenevaluated. The full water balance for the <strong>landfill</strong> was as follows (Fig. 11 ):P+W+H 1 +D p +K g =E t +E w + ∆R+Sp+H 2 +H 3where:P = precipitation,W = water form moisture of disposed wastes,H 1 = groundwater inflow,K g = capillary ascent,D p = surface water inflow,E t = evaporation from the vicinity,E w = evaporation from the open reservoirs,∆R = retention of the <strong>landfill</strong> body,S p = surface water outflow,H 2 = groundwater outflow,H 3 = excess leachate from drainage system (for utilisation in treatment plant).The small water volume becoming from biodegradation processes was lost in the equation.10
